WebOperating costs include overhead expenses such as administrative staff, rent, utilities, phones, office equipment and supplies, insurance and cleaning supplies. These are expenses you incur even when you are not giving out food, clothing, scholarships and grants. The non-overhead costs associated with soliciting funds are also operating costs. Among nonprofit organizations that purchase a business owner’s policy with Insureon, 32% pay less than $600 per year and another 38% pay between $600 and $1,200 per year. The cost of a BOP is driven by the amount of property coverage included.
